Version Text
Hebrew ויתקבצו אליו כל־איש מצוק וכל־איש אשר־לו נשא וכל־איש מר־נפש ויהי עליהם לשר ויהיו עמו כארבע מאות איש׃
Greek και συνηγοντο προς αυτον πας εν αναγκη και πας υποχρεως και πας κατωδυνος ψυχη και ην επ' αυτων ηγουμενος και ησαν μετ' αυτου ως τετρακοσιοι
Latin Et convenerunt ad eum omnes, qui erant in angustia constituti, et oppressi ære alieno, et amaro animo : et factus est eorum princeps, fueruntque cum eo quasi quadringenti viri.
KJV And every one that was in distress, and every one that was in debt, and every one that was discontented, gathered themselves unto him; and he became a captain over them: and there were with him about four hundred men.
WEB Everyone who was in distress, and everyone who was in debt, and everyone who was discontented, gathered themselves to him; and he became captain over them: and there were with him about four hundred men.
